Features:
  • Fragranced, Disposable Potty Liners
  • Super Absorbent, Leak-proof, Airtight and Easy to Use
  • Easy to Fit, Convenient and Hygienic
  • 18 months and up
  • Liner refills for the "On the Go Potty"
  • Disposable liners hold up to 5 ounces of liquid
  • Liners are lightly scented to absorb odors
  • Liner handles secure to the potty and tie closed for disposal

    Don't leave home without it.
    My toddler uses this almost every day. From the earliest days of potty learning it has been great to have a clean, convenient, and familiar potty anywhere on a few second's notice. Really does fold up to fit in a shoulder bag or stroller cargo area. Liners are great, but a little pricy. I use produce bags to good effect, although there are some situations, like on a long hike when we are committed to carrying out ALL waste, when the absorbent completely sealing bags are really worth it. Whenever I get it out for my little girl, all the other parents ask, "Where can I get one TODAY?" I would buy it again at twice the price.

    Love the idea but...
    My daughter loves the Potette and we use it when we are out and about and not near a bathroom. My only complaint about the product is that the liners are plastic. I hate the thought of putting more plastic into the landfills every time she uses it. I would be so happy if Kalencom started using compostable plastic (like dog parks use) for the bags. Otherwise this is a great product!

    July 7, 2008
    Not so good for a boy
    My son is 3 1/2 and we just used this potty for the first time and he actually used it only one week into potty training, but good thing I was right next to him because the pee almost went everywhere. I had to pull up the bag a little to keep the pee inside the bag. Maybe when he learns to pee standing up it will work better, but we made do with having him lean forward a little. I had it inside a tent with a towel underneath it just in case of pee spray.
